Symptom
- After social login (for example, line), the provider email is stored as verified under profile.emails, while loginIDs does not contain the email.
- After pushing the same email into loginIDs via accounts.setAccountInfo (addLoginEmails), it appears under loginIDs.unverifiedEmails.
- Users are prompted to verify an email that was already verified by the social provider. 206006 “Account Pending Code Verification".
Read more...
Environment
- Product: SAP Customer Data Cloud
- Core REST API & Server SDKs (JWT / PHP / Java)
Product
SAP Customer Data Cloud all versions
Keywords
loginids, provideremail, social login, line, oidc, email verification, verified, unverifiedemails, accounts.setpolicies, loginidentifiers, accounts.setaccountinfo, addloginemails, accounts.finalizeregistration, 206006, account pending code verification , KBA , CEC-PRO-API , Core REST API & Server SDKs (JWT / PHP / Java) , Problem
About this page
This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).Search for additional results
Visit SAP Support Portal's SAP Notes and KBA Search.
SAP Knowledge Base Article - Preview